How they compare

India currently reports 27,452 1000 USD against 24,727 1000 USD in Bulgaria, a difference of 2,725 1000 USD.

That makes India's figure about 1.1 times Bulgaria's.

The two have swapped places 6 times across 27 shared years of data; in 1998 it was India ahead.

Bulgaria ranks 23rd and India ranks 20th of 196 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, Bulgaria averaged higher in 2 and India in 2.

Head to head by decade

Decade Bulgaria India Difference Ahead
1990s 2,099 1000 USD 2,970 1000 USD 871.5 1000 USD India
2000s 16,742 1000 USD 11,014 1000 USD 5,728 1000 USD Bulgaria
2010s 19,616 1000 USD 23,510 1000 USD 3,894 1000 USD India
2020s 25,514 1000 USD 23,341 1000 USD 2,173 1000 USD Bulgaria

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
